Starring: Alicia Witt
Released: 22nd July 2008
SRP: $28.95
Further Details:
Sony Pictures Home Entertainment has announced the Blu-ray release of Urban Legend for the 22nd of July, priced at around $28.95. Full specs for the release can be found below, along with the artwork.
- 2.40:1 Widescreen Transfer (1080p)
- Audio: Dolby True HD 5.1 English, Dolby True HD 5.1 French, Dolby True HD 5.1 Portuguese, Dolby Digital 5.1 Spanish, Dolby Digital 5.1 Thai
- Subtitles: English, French, Arabic, Dutch, Bahasa, Korean, Spanish,Chinese, Thai, Portuguese, English SDH
- Director Commentary
- 'Making-of' Featurette
